Jelena Ostapenko, also known as Alona, began playing tennis at age 5 by her mother and coach, Jelena Jakovleva. Growing up she also competed in ballroom dancing going to the National Latvian Championships for Ballroom Dancing. At age 12, she chose to focus on tennis and credits her good coordination and skilled footwork to her years of dancing. In 2014 she won the Girls Singles title at Wimbledon and reached the No. 2 junior ranking. After a couple years on tour, she had a breakout year in 2017 when she won the Women's Singles French Open title over Simona Halep being the first Latvian to win a grand slam and first unseeded women to win the title since 1933. She's had her most success at the French Open, but her favorite tournament is Wimbledon. She claimed her first pro victory at Wimbledon and reached the Women's Singles Semifinals at Wimbledon in 2018. Jelena's favorite shots are the serve and backhand. Her idol is Serena Williams, and she enjoys spending time with her parents, dog and friends.
